## Canary Gating Contacts

Gating rules for Ostenmark canary deploys are owned by the Release Reliability group. Threshold changes require their written approval, recorded in the gating changelog before any promotion. Freya maintains the error-budget rules; Tomas owns latency gates. For the release manager: if a canary is blocked and the dashboard disagrees with the gate verdict, contact the group here.

pager mailbox: holius@nelvrogrid.internal

## Step 6: Cap export memory

The Ledgerpine spreadsheet exporter now streams rows instead of buffering whole workbooks. Large exports previously spiked the worker past its memory limit and got OOM-killed. After migrating, set the streaming chunk size and the hard row cap explicitly — the defaults are too generous for shared workers. Apply the following configuration values to each export worker.

config for tagaf-bawif:
[norok]
host = norok.ordinworks.local
user = norok_svc
database = norok_prod

/* Maintainers: this constant caps open handles in the Ferroway ingest worker. It exists because of the March descriptor-leak hunt: the archive unpacker returned early on malformed headers without closing its pipe pair, and under sustained bad input the worker exhausted the process limit in about forty minutes. The cap forces a visible failure long before the OS limit, making the leak reproducible in tests. Do not raise it without rerunning the soak harness. The soak run that validated this value is recorded under the token below. */

build token for kajog-baguf: htk14_e43bf70f92bbf6